Chalcogenide glasses based on tellurium for transmitting infrared in the middle and far regions

Tellurium-based chalcogenide glass has a transition temperature (Tg) greater than 140oC, a crystallisation temperature (Tx) of at least 100oC greater than Tg, and an infrared transmission window extending from 2 to 30 mu m. INDEPENDENT CLAIM are also included for: (a) use of the chalcogenide glass for the fabrication of an optical element intended for the transmission of infrared radiation; and (b) an optical element intended for the transmission of infrared radiation.
